Pancreatic Acinar Cell Carcinoma: A Rare Pancreatic Malignancy with Distinct Biology and Emerging Therapeutic Opportunities.
Pancreatic acinar cell carcinoma (PACC) is a rare exocrine pancreatic malignancy accounting for approximately 1-2% of adult pancreatic neoplasms. Although historically grouped with pancreatic ductal adenocarcinoma (PDAC), accumulating evidence demonstrates that PACC represents a biologically distinct entity with unique clinical, pathologic, and molecular characteristics. Compared with PDAC, PACC more commonly presents as a large pancreatic mass, is less frequently associated with obstructive jaundice, and exhibits lower rates of KRAS mutations. Recent genomic studies have identified recurrent alterations involving DNA damage repair pathways, WNT/β-catenin signaling, and actionable kinase fusions, including BRAF and RAF1 rearrangements. In advanced disease, fluoropyrimidine- and platinum-based regimens appear to demonstrate greater activity than traditional gemcitabine-based approaches, although prospective comparative data are lacking. This review summarizes the current understanding of the epidemiology, clinical presentation, pathology, molecular landscape, treatment approaches, and prognostic factors associated with PACC. We highlight emerging opportunities for precision oncology and discuss ongoing challenges in the management of this uncommon pancreatic malignancy.
